用css实现如何使滚动条隐藏但是溢出时有滚动的效果

html-css06

用css实现如何使滚动条隐藏但是溢出时有滚动的效果,第1张

1、使用滚动条来显示溢出的内容。

overflow:scroll。(无论div中的内容是否溢出,都会出现滚动条框)

2、使用滚动条来隐藏溢出的内容。

overflow:hidden。(div中溢出的部分呗隐藏)

3、设置浏览器自动处理溢出内容。

overflow:auto。 (当div的内容没有溢出的时候显示正常状况,当溢出后自动为其加上滚动条)

应该这样写:

容器{overflow-x:autowhite-space:nowrap}

(兼容IE6、IE7、FF)

在这里只用overflow是不够的,因为当文字长度超出容器宽度时浏览器会自己将文字换行,横向的滚动条并不会出现(除非是连接的英文字母并且字母之间没有空格)。在这里必须加上white-space:nowrap(nowrap :强制在同一行内显示所有文本,直到文本结束或者遭遇br对象。)